OK.  So what this is about is I understand soft-button #3 on Xandros
controls the Super Hybrid Engine.  Wouldn't the least suprising thing
on Debian, then, be to have this button switch between cpufreqd
profiles?  Damyan said that he finds on-demand sufficient for his
needs.  Personally, I only have a 701 so this doesn't apply to me.  Any
comments from 901 & 1000 owners?
